Structure and method for an environment execution to run multiple virtual machines on the mobile phone
暂无分享,去创建一个
본 발명은 이동통신 단말기에서 다중 가상머신 구동용 실행 환경 시스템 및 그 실행 방법에 관한 것으로, 특히 본 발명의 구조는 이동통신 단말기를 구동시키는 호스트 컴퓨터 운영체계와, 호스트 컴퓨터 운영체계의 신호에 따라 구동되는 독립된 다수개의 태스크들과, 이동통신 단말기내 응용 프로그램들을 실행하는 제 1 내지 제 n가상머신들과, 가상머신과 태스크간의 메시지 정보를 주고받기 위한 메시지 인터페이스와, 가상머신을 동작시키고 있는 태스크에 대한 정보를 관리하고 가상머신들간의 메시지 통신을 관리하는 가상머신 정보 관리자를 포함한다. 그러므로 본 발명은 이동통신 단말기에서 같은 종류 또는 서로 다른 종류의 가상머신을 상호 독립적으로 다중 동작시킬 수 있는 실행 환경과 가상머신간에 통신이 가능한 구조를 갖도록 함으로써 이동통신 단말기에서 여러 응용 프로그램의 동시 동작이 가능하고 응용 프로그램간의 상호 동작을 통해서 다양한 응용 프로그램의 활용 영역을 확대시킬 수 있다. 이동통신 단말기, 태스크, 가상머신